Here's another design for compliance tip for USB ports...An alternative to
the use of PTC's for USB port current limiting, is the use of a USB port
power controller IC, such as a Micrel MIC2012 http://www.micrel.com/

These are UL Recognized as Low Voltage Solid State Overcurrent Protectors,
category QVGS2. Micrel makes many models to suit your specific needs, and
I'm sure that other IC manufacturers make comparable parts.

And, while we're on the topic of I/O ports, don't forget current limiting of
DVI ports, PS2 ports, and non-standard implementations of RS-232 ports. VGA,
parallel, and Ethernet ports typically do not provide 5v outputs directly
>from the unlimited power supply rail.

I have seen DVI ports that did not provide overcurrent protection; the
output overload test was quite interesting - they passed the fault testing
(the resulting smoke, heat, etc was contained by the fire enclosure and did
not ignite the cheescloth), but of course, our recommendation always is to
provide overcurrent protection /LPS, since you can't know for sure that all
monitors connected to your DVI port will have a fire enclosure.

I have more concern about a DVI port than a VGA port; flat screen monitors
are often powered by a desktop adapter power supply, which, I assume, may
have LPS outputs; therefore, the flat screen display may not need a fire
enclosure. VGA monitors have built-in power supplies, so I would naturally
assume that a fire enclosure encompasses the VGA monitor.

Of course, making assumptions like these can get you into trouble!!

NEVER ASSUME THAT THE OTHER GUY WILL MITIGATE THE POTENTIAL HAZARD FOR YOU!!

A pet peeve of mine is that a lot of devices powered by USB ports are not UL
Listed.  I am sure that the big computer companies have insured they have
power limited the 5 volt supply to the USB port, but what about the clone
companies that never certify anything or the bare board companies?  Do they
know to current limit the USB's 5 volt power supply?

As a PC's 5 volt power supply is usually an unlimited power supply (greater
than 8 amps), so having a device in a 94V0 enclosure is a good idea, not to
mention the PCB's being 94V0.

The requirements for a fire enclosure are described in IEC/EN/UL/etc
60950-1.  While these products are small there is no reason why you could
design the product to use a UL Recognised thermoplastic having the required
flammability (V-1) at the thickness used.  Of course, if the product is
already designed then you need to speak to your plastics supplier to see if
they have a suitable plastic that could be substituted.  Note that 60950-1
permits you to test the complete product to Annex A2 as an alternative to
using a V-1 material.

With such devices it would also be easy to add a very small surface mount
fuse at the connector.  You are presumably not concerned about the ability
of the over-current device to self-reset, as the pen drive electronics is
the only load and if it goes short-circuit then the product is dead anyway.

You could also cross your fingers and hope that the USB interface is current
limited, as per the original question.
